A certification in Certified Professional in Graphene-based Solar Cells provides professionals with in-depth knowledge of the latest advancements in graphene material science and its application in solar energy technology. The program covers topics ranging from material synthesis and characterization to device fabrication and performance optimization.
Learning outcomes typically include a comprehensive understanding of graphene's unique properties, the design and fabrication of graphene-based solar cells, advanced characterization techniques, and the economic and environmental impacts of this technology. Participants gain practical skills in experimental design and data analysis relevant to solar energy research and development.
The duration of the certification program varies depending on the provider but generally ranges from a few weeks to several months, incorporating a blend of online and potentially in-person modules. The curriculum often balances theoretical understanding with hands-on laboratory experience, equipping participants for immediate application in the field.
